Why Is Tyre Pressure So Important?

Maintaining the right tyre pressure is essential for several reasons:

  1. Performance: Incorrect tyre pressure can negatively affect your bike’s speed and handling. Too high a pressure can make your ride harsh, while too low can create more rolling resistance.
  2. Safety: Proper tyre pressure helps to avoid blowouts and reduces the risk of accidents.
  3. Comfort: Correct pressure ensures a smoother ride by optimizing comfort, especially on rough or uneven terrain.
  4. Longevity: Over- or under-inflated tyres wear out faster. Proper pressure ensures that your tyres last longer and remain efficient.

Common Questions About Bike Tyre Pressure

1. What is the correct tyre pressure for a mountain bike?

The correct pressure for mountain bikes typically ranges between 30 to 50 PSI, depending on the rider’s weight, tyre width, and riding conditions. Use the calculator to get a more precise value.

2. How do I know if my tyre pressure is too high?

If your tyre pressure is too high, the ride will feel uncomfortable and harsh. You may also notice less grip on uneven surfaces, especially when cornering.

6. What happens if I ride with too low tyre pressure?

Riding with low tyre pressure can lead to poor handling, increased risk of punctures, and faster wear on the tyres. It also increases rolling resistance, making your ride less efficient.

8. Does tyre pressure affect the speed of my bike?

Yes, low tyre pressure increases rolling resistance, which can slow you down. Maintaining optimal tyre pressure ensures that your bike rides efficiently and at top speed.

9. What is the average pressure for road bike tyres?

For road bikes, the typical tyre pressure ranges between 80 to 130 PSI, depending on the rider’s weight and tyre width. A narrower tyre requires higher pressure.

14. How often should I check my tyre pressure?

It’s recommended to check your tyre pressure at least once a week. Tyres naturally lose air over time, which can affect your ride.
